1. The relationship between volcanoes and diamond formation

The formation of diamonds requires extreme conditions of high pressure and temperature, and is typically accomplished in the Earth's mantle, approximately 150-200 kilometers deep. Volcanic activity, especially eruptive volcanoes, can bring diamonds from the Earth's mantle to the surface. Here are the key points of volcanoes and diamond formation:
| key factors | Description |
|---|---|
| High pressure and high temperature environment | Diamonds form under high-pressure and high-temperature conditions deep in the Earth's mantle. |
| volcanic eruption | Volcanic eruptions quickly bring rocks from the Earth's mantle, such as kimberlite, to the surface, which may contain diamonds. |
| Kimberlite pipe | Kimberlite is a special rock formed by volcanic eruptions and is the main carrier of diamonds. |

3. Distribution and mining of diamonds near volcanoes
Most of the world's famous diamond origins are related to volcanic activity. Here are some of the main diamond origins and their characteristics:
| Origin | country | Features |
|---|---|---|
| Kimberley | south africa | Known as kimberlite, the volcanic rock where diamonds were first discovered in history. |
| siberia | Russia | Volcanic pipes are rich in diamonds, and their output ranks among the top in the world. |
| Argyll | Australia | Famous for pink diamonds, unique deposits formed by volcanic activity. |
4. Scientific value of volcanic diamonds
Volcanic diamonds are not only the darling of the jewelry world, but also have important scientific value. By studying inclusions in diamonds, scientists can understand the material composition and evolutionary history of the deep Earth. Here is the scientific significance of volcanic diamonds:
| scientific significance | Description |
|---|---|
| Deep Earth Research | Mineral inclusions in diamonds reveal the composition and state of the Earth's mantle. |
